A Brief History of Francesca's
Francesca's Holdings Corporation, often simply known as Francesca's, was a retail company that specialized in selling women's clothing, jewelry, and accessories. The brand was founded in 1999 by John eye and his wife, Francesca, in Houston, Texas. The couple aimed to create a unique shopping experience that combined fashion, art, and home decor.
The first Francesca's store opened in 2000, and it quickly gained popularity due to its eclectic mix of boho-chic clothing, statement jewelry, and whimsical home decor items. The brand's distinctive aesthetic and commitment to customer service helped it grow into a beloved national retailer, with over 700 stores across the United States.
Why is Francesca's Closing?
In early 2021, Francesca's announced that it would be closing all of its stores and going out of business. This decision came after the company struggled with financial difficulties for several years. Despite efforts to turn the business around, including restructuring its debt and closing underperforming stores, Francesca's was unable to overcome its financial challenges.
The COVID-19 pandemic also played a significant role in Francesca's closure. Like many other retailers, Francesca's was forced to temporarily close its stores and halt sales during lockdowns. This sudden loss of revenue, combined with the ongoing financial struggles, ultimately led to the brand's demise.
